Patsy Cimino owner of the local favorite Meat market on Winthrop Street decided that after a tough series of events in the Town of Winthrop, the First Responders of the area needs a pat on the back and something to eat.
Patsy organized a day of thanks for Winthrop’s First Responders and then it grew from there, other organization donated food, added parts of the venue and it expanded to the whole town.
It was a great day, hundreds of people out and about, enjoying an exceptional summer day and lots of food and entertainment for all to enjoy.
